Asbestos Trust Fund Claims

Many manufacturers filed for voluntary bankruptcy protection due to the size of asbestos lawsuits and the fact that their actions seldom affected just one person. This allowed trust funds to be established in order to compensate those suffering from asbestos-related diseases such as mesothelioma.

An attorney for mesothelioma can assist clients claim compensation through asbestos trusts. The compensation from these trusts could be used to complement other forms of compensation. It can be used to pay medical expenses as well as other expenses related to mesothelioma. It can also be used to make up for lost income or other financial losses resulting from asbestos exposure.

To be eligible for asbestos trust funding patients must meet a set of criteria. These typically include documented evidence of asbestos exposure as well as the diagnosis of a mesothelioma specialist by a doctor. Certain trusts also have eligibility requirements based on which type of asbestos was employed or by the company that used it.

The amount of money that is paid out to asbestos trust funds is contingent on the severity of the victim's disease and the severity of asbestos-related illnesses, but mesothelioma patients may receive as much as six figures. The procedure of filing claims for asbestos trust funds is usually more complicated than a traditional personal injury lawsuit, which is why it is essential to work with an experienced mesothelioma attorney.

Once the mesothelioma attorney has collected all the required documentation, the case is sent to the asbestos trust. The claim is then evaluated and if it is approved or rejected. A majority of asbestos trusts have two review procedures, expedited and regular. The expedited review process allows those with the most serious diagnoses to receive compensation faster than others. This is due to the fact that mesothelioma and other asbestos-related diseases are thought to be more severe severity than other diseases.

The normal review process is longer because mesothelioma patients are typically grouped with patients who suffer from conditions that are less severe. In the regular review, mesothelioma patients are grouped with those who have lung cancer as well as other respiratory illnesses.
